Booknotes: Bull By the Horns: Fighting to Save Main Street from Wall Street and Wall Street from itself

Bull by the Horns by Sheila Bair

Sheila Bair, Bull By the Horns: Fighting to Save Main Street from Wall Street and Wall Street from itself, Free Press, 2012, 432 pages

This is a great book with a clear message: no more bailing out of too-big-too-fail banks.
